Renovating floors could require a variety of tasks, from cleaning and maintenance, repairing existing flooring or even entirely removing and replacing flooring. The kind of restoration work will vary among the type of the pre-existing flooring. In older homes with period floors like flagstone, quarry tile or parquet, renovation will often include repair and cleaning of the present floor as it will likely be a desirable feature of the house. In modern properties with carpet or real wood floors, restoration is more likely to require entirely exchanging the current flooring, either like for like with a similar material, or by changing from one material to another.
For wooden floors, the method of renovation typically involves sanding the top layer of hardwood down, cleaning and then revarnishing or staining. Tile flooring can be cleaned and any broken or damaged tiles replaced, followed by regrouting or resealing. For carpets, maintenance can usually only extend to cleaning of the pile, any further issues or damage will frequently require replacing the carpet.
Specialised floor renovation companies will be able to advise you of the best solution to breathe new life into tired flooring or bring old flooring up to a high standard. Specialist tools are often necessary for repairing or replacing flooring.

Tayport, likewise referred to as Ferry-Port on Craig, is a community as well as burgh, and parish, in the area of Fife, Scotland, functioning as a traveler community for Dundee. The motto of the Burgh is Te oportet alte ferri (“It is incumbent on you to carry yourself high”), a pun on Tayport at auld Tay Ferry. Tayport lies close to the north east pointer of Fife. To the north it looks across the River Tay to Broughty Ferry and Broughty Castle. To the east is the large Tentsmuir Nature Reserve, an area of forested dunes measuring some 3 km from eastern to west and 6 kilometres from north to south and edged by vast sands that proceed all the way round to the mouth of the River Eden. The civil parish of Ferry-Port on Craig has a population of 3,815 (in 2011).
